Harting DB9W4 Female to Male IP67 Rated RST Motor Power - Custom Industrial Wire Harness & Cable Assembly
- Hybrid Signal and Power Delivery: Integrated DB9W4 combo interface features 5 signal contacts and 4 high-current power pins, allowing for streamlined power and control transmission in a single interface.
- IP67-Rated Environmental Sealing: Engineered with robust Harting zinc die-cast metal hoods and precision gaskets to provide full protection against dust, high-pressure water jets, and liquid ingress.
- High-Flex Motion Performance: Constructed using premium Igus Chainflex cabling, specifically designed for heavy-duty industrial applications requiring up to 10 million double strokes in continuous-motion cable carriers.
- Superior EMI/RFI Shielding: Features 360-degree metal shielding and tinned copper braiding to ensure signal integrity for precision RST motor encoders and PWM feedback systems in electrically noisy environments.
- Secure Industrial Locking: Equipped with vibration-resistant stainless steel thumb screws to maintain stable electrical connectivity in high-vibration machinery and automated robotic cells.

What information do you need to provide a quote for a custom wire harness?
To provide an accurate quote and lead time, please provide:
- Technical Drawing or Diagram: Showing pinouts, lengths, and tolerances.
- Bill of Materials (BOM): Listing specific connectors (MPN) and wire gauges (AWG).
- Estimated Annual Usage (EAU): Helping us optimize pricing for your volume. Note: If you do not have a formal drawing, our engineering team can help create one based on your physical sample.

How do you ensure quality control for custom cable assemblies?
Every single cable assembly undergoes rigorous testing before leaving our Taiwan facility. Our standard QC process includes:
- 100% Continuity Testing: Ensuring no opens, shorts, or miswires.
- Pull Force Testing: Verifying crimp strength.
- Visual Inspection: Checking for cosmetic defects and label accuracy.
- Hi-Pot Testing: Available upon request for high-voltage applications to ensure insulation integrity.
